WebNov 30, 2009 · In Australia, the term "wog" was traditionally used as a racist slur toward people from Southern European, Turkish, or Lebanese backgrounds, although in recent times, younger generations have ... Necessary digression: wog in Australia originally meant a migrant or direct descendant of Southern Europe, then expanded to include people from the Levant and Middle East, then also came to be a label to describe a style of behaviour and dress — so I’m considered a wog by blood but not a wog by culture.
